High-purity dihydroxybutyl ether and preparation method thereof
A dihydroxydibutyl ether, high-purity technology, applied in ether preparation, dehydration of hydroxyl-containing compounds to prepare ether, ether separation/purification, etc., can solve the problems of strong corrosion of equipment, high production cost, and potential safety hazards, etc. Achieve the effect of good product quality, avoid corrosion, and reduce the pollution of three wastes

Embodiment 1
[0033] Add 300ml of 1,3-butanediol and 40g of pretreated 001×7 type strongly acidic cation exchange resin into a 1000ml four-neck flask, heat and stir, and react to remove water for 4h. After cooling down, remove the resin by filtration, the measured pH of the solution is about 5-6, adjust to neutral with a little NaOH solution. The crude product was obtained by distillation under reduced pressure. After the crude product was washed with petroleum ether and vacuum rectified, the 156~161°C / 20mmHg fraction was collected to obtain 55.4g with a gas phase purity of 98.4%.
Embodiment 2
[0035] Add 300ml of 1,3-butanediol and 60g of pretreated 001×7 type strongly acidic cation exchange resin into a 1000ml four-neck flask, heat and stir, and react to remove water for 3.5h. After cooling down, remove the resin by filtration, measure the pH of the solution to be about 5-6, and adjust it to neutral with a little NaOH solution. The crude product was obtained by distillation under reduced pressure. After the crude product was washed with petroleum ether and vacuum rectified, the 156~161°C / 20mmHg fraction was collected to obtain 58.3g with a gas phase purity of 98.5%.
Embodiment 3
[0037] Add 300ml of 1,3-butanediol and 60g of pretreated 001×7 type strong acid cation exchange resin into a 1000ml four-neck flask, heat and stir, react to remove water for 4 hours, filter and remove the resin after cooling down, and measure the pH of the solution to be about 5~ 6. Adjust to neutral with a little NaOH solution. The crude product was obtained by distillation under reduced pressure. After the crude product was washed with petroleum ether and rectified in vacuum, the 156~161°C / 20mmHg fraction was collected to obtain 59.0g, gas phase pure Degree 98.5% .
